About the role

General Summary of Position:

Incumbents of positions in this series operate boilers and related equipment; read meters and gauges at specified intervals; open and close valves and adjust controls; check/monitor operating systems to detect faulty operating equipment. This position is for second shift, Tuesday - Saturday, 2pm - 10pm.

Minimum Qualifications (Required):

  • Valid Massachusetts 2nd Class Steam Fireman (for Steam Fireman I) or 1st Class Steam Fireman license (for Steam Fireman II) pursuant to Chapter 146 of the Massachusetts General Laws
